Job description

Job Description

BauWatch is entering an exciting new phase. Following the arrival of a new shareholder and continued international expansion, the organization is further professionalizing its finance function, governance and reporting capabilities.

To support this next stage of growth, we are looking for an ambitious and hands‑on Group Tax & Treasury Manager. Reporting to the Group Accounting Manager, you will become part of the Group Finance team and work closely with local finance teams across Europe, external advisors, banks and senior management.

This is not a role in a mature corporate environment where all policies and processes already exist. We are looking for someone who enjoys building, improving and implementing. Someone who gets energy from creating structure, improving compliance and introducing smarter ways of working.

As the Group’s subject matter expert for Tax and Treasury, you will act as the trusted sparring partner for senior management and the Executive Leadership Team on all tax and treasury‑related matters. You will translate complex technical topics into practical business advice, enabling informed strategic and operational decision‑making while safeguarding compliance and supporting the Group’s continued growth. You will play a leading role in further professionalizing both disciplines throughout the organization. Besides ensuring compliance, you will actively optimise processes, implement new systems and support the business in developing scalable financing and tax structures that are fit for the next phase of international expansion.

Key Responsibilities
Tax
  • Develop and continuously improve the Group Tax Control Framework.
  • Ensure compliance with Corporate Income Tax (CIT), VAT and other applicable tax legislation across the Group.
  • Coordinate and manage the Group Corporate Income Tax compliance process, with specific responsibility for the Dutch fiscal unity.
  • Own and further professionalize the Group Transfer Pricing policy and ensure compliance with OECD and local regulations.
  • Monitor VAT compliance throughout the European organization and improve VAT‑related processes and controls.
  • Identify tax risks and implement mitigating controls.
  • Coordinate relationships with external tax advisors and tax authorities in all operating countries.
  • Manage tax audits and ensure timely and professional communication with all stakeholders.
  • Identify and optimise the use of available tax incentives, including Innovation Box regimes and other fiscal facilities.
  • Support business initiatives, acquisitions and organisational changes from a tax perspective.
Treasury
  • Own the Group cash flow forecasting process and continuously improve forecasting accuracy.
  • Monitor liquidity across the Group and provide management with timely insights into cash requirements.
  • Manage day‑to‑day banking relationships and transactional banking processes.
  • Coordinate financing activities and maintain relationships with banks and other financing partners.
  • Monitor compliance with financing agreements and loan covenants.
  • Support long‑term financing strategy and liquidity planning.
  • Lead the future implementation of Treasury Management Systems (TMS).
  • Explore and implement new financing solutions that support the continued growth of BauWatch.
  • Own the Group’s intercompany financing structure and dividend flows, ensuring efficient funding, regulatory compliance and alignment with the Group’s tax and treasury strategy.
Process Improvement & Projects
  • Design, implement and improve tax and treasury processes across the Group.
  • Drive automation initiatives and improve data quality and reporting.
  • Act as the business owner for tax and treasury related software implementations.
  • Collaborate closely with Finance, IT and Business teams to further professionalize the finance organization.
  • Stay informed about relevant tax legislation and financing developments and translate these into practical improvements.

Who Are We

BauWatch is Europe’s #1 in temporary security solutions, growing 30% YoY. We’re in 11 countries, 44,000+ projects completed, and we’re moving fast.

Our vision: “Zero incidence, faster delivery - through connected site intelligence that protects by design.”

We combine ruggedised monitoring towers, sensors, access control solutions, intelligent edge devices, fleet management, and 24/7 remote monitoring into a connected system. Construction and temporary sites are among the most dangerous work environments - we’re building the intelligence to catch security and safety threats before they become incidents.
